If the light flashes and then goes out, return the base station to your Intermec representative. Electrical Rating The MicroBar 9745 base station electrical ratings are x 4.5 to 14.5V; 400 mA. Environment Operating Temperature: -20 to 50 C (-4 to 122 F)
PC you connect the base station to. To order a cable, contact your local Intermec representative. If you use the base station in an environment where it can get wet, use an auxiliary cable. Only use the host and power cables in areas where the base station will not get wet.

Accessories for the MicroBar 9745 Base Station These accessories are available for the MicroBar 9745 base station. Belt Clip (P/N 205019) You can attach your base station to your belt so that it will always be in range of the Sabre 1552 laser scanner.
Where to Find More Information For more information about configuring and using the 9745 base station, see the Sabre 1552 Laser Scanner and MicroBar 9745 Base Station System Manual. Two versions of this manual are available: P/N 070086 is for customers with 1552 software v3.25 (or higher) and 9745 software v3.31 (or higher).
